What should I do first when I discover a major water leak?

Your first action is to stop the water source. Locate and operate the main water shut-off valve. This immediate step is the most critical action in 'loss of use' mitigation, preventing thousands of gallons of additional Category 1 water from becoming a Category 3 disaster. For properties near the Belle Haven Marina with complex plumbing, knowing this valve's location beforehand is essential. Then, contact your utility provider for emergency service if needed. This documented initial response is a key factor in claim assessment.

My floor feels dry. Why is professional drying necessary for my Belle Haven home?

'Dry to the touch' is a surface condition and does not indicate a dry structure. Residual moisture in wood framing, subfloors, and drywall creates high vapor pressure, driving water vapor into other materials. The IICRC S500 Standard of Care requires drying to a specific psychrometric equilibrium. For the Belle Haven climate, this means achieving a moisture content in the structure that matches the ambient air, targeting approximately 40 Grains Per Pound (GPP) at 70°F. Without this scientific standard, hidden moisture guarantees secondary damage.

How soon must water damage be addressed to prevent mold in my home?

The microbial amplification window is 48 to 72 hours from the initial intrusion. After this period, surface and material conditions become conducive to growth. As of 2026, insurance carriers and third-party administrators actively scrutinize mitigation start times. A documented delay beyond this window can shift liability for remediation costs from the 'sudden and accidental' water loss claim to a potentially excluded 'gradual damage' or 'neglect' finding, impacting coverage.

What is 'Category 3 Black Water,' and how can I lower my insurance risk?

Category 3 water, per IICRC S500, is grossly contaminated and can contain pathogens, toxins, and sewage. This includes all flooding from ground surface or tidal sources, common in our area. It requires specialized PPE, containment, and disposal protocols. To mitigate risk and reduce premiums, many Virginia carriers now offer a 5-8% premium credit for installing IoT leak detection systems like Moen Flo. These devices provide immediate shut-off and alert you and our dispatch center, transforming a Category 3 event into a manageable Category 1 incident.
